Gutter Cover Installation in Snohomish County, WA
Gutter cover installation involves attaching protective screens or covers over existing gutters to prevent debris such as leaves, twigs, and dirt from clogging the system. This service typically covers projects aimed at reducing gutter maintenance and minimizing the risk of water damage caused by overflowing gutters. Homeowners interested in gutter cover installation should consider the type of cover that best suits their property’s needs, the compatibility with their current gutter system, and the overall benefits of improved water flow management and reduced cleaning frequency.
Before requesting gutter cover installation, property owners often want to understand the different styles available, such as mesh, reverse curve, or foam inserts, and how each performs in local weather conditions. It’s also useful to know about the installation process, the materials used, and any maintenance requirements for the covers. Clarifying these details can help homeowners select the most effective solution for protecting their home’s foundation, landscaping, and roofing from water-related issues.

Gutter Cover Installation Questions
What are gutter covers? Gutter covers are protective screens or shields installed over gutters to prevent leaves and debris from clogging them.
How do gutter covers help property owners? They reduce the need for frequent cleaning and help prevent water damage caused by clogged gutters.
Are different types of gutter covers available? Yes, options include mesh screens, reverse curve systems, and brush inserts, each suited to different needs.
Can gutter covers be installed on any home? Most homes with standard gutters can have covers installed, but it's best to assess the specific gutter system first.
